Engineering Parts Coordinator

Location: Swindon
Salary: £25,000–£28,000 per annum (DOE)
Hours: Monday–Friday | Full time | Overtime Available

We are recruiting on behalf of a leading engineering company specialising in the manufacture of high-precision components. Due to continued growth, they are looking for a highly organised, proactive and detail-focused Engineering Parts Coordinator to join their team.

This is a varied and hands-on role combining both workshop and office responsibilities. You will work closely with skilled technicians, engineers, customers and internal teams to ensure components, documentation and production requirements are managed accurately and efficiently.

The successful candidate will spend a significant amount of time within the workshop, accurately selecting, preparing and controlling intricate engineering parts and equipment required for production. You will also provide administrative support from the office, managing emails, handling incoming calls and liaising with customers and internal stakeholders.

This role would suit someone who enjoys a fast-paced environment, is comfortable being hands-on, and takes pride in accuracy, organisation and delivering excellent customer service.

Key Responsibilities

  • Accurately pick and prepare precision-engineered components and equipment for technicians.
  • Cross-reference work orders, engineering documentation and production requirements to ensure the correct parts are issued.
  • Maintain full traceability of components throughout the manufacturing process.
  • Carry out stock checks and maintain accurate inventory records.
  • Investigate and resolve discrepancies with parts, documentation or stock levels.
  • Support technicians by ensuring all required components and equipment are available when needed.
  • Prepare and package completed orders ready for quality inspection and assembly.
  • Manage incoming phone calls and emails, providing professional communication with customers and suppliers.
  • Liaise with clients and internal departments to provide updates and resolve queries.
  • Work to deadlines while managing multiple priorities in a busy engineering environment.
  • Maintain accurate records using Microsoft Excel and internal systems.
  • Ensure all work is completed to a high standard with exceptional attention to detail.

About You

  • Previous experience within engineering, manufacturing, production or a technical environment.
  • Excellent attention to detail with a methodical and organised approach.
  • Strong Microsoft Excel skills and confidence using computer systems.
  • A professional telephone manner with confidence speaking to customers and suppliers.
  • Strong communication skills, both written and verbal.
  • Experience working with stock control, parts management or technical documentation.
  • The ability to accurately follow work orders and maintain full traceability.
  • Knowledge of engineering drawings or technical specifications would be advantageous.
  • The ability to work under pressure, meet deadlines and prioritise tasks effectively.
  • A practical approach and willingness to be hands-on within a workshop environment.

Requirements

  • This is a physically active role requiring time spent on your feet within the workshop, selecting and preparing components.
  • Candidates must be comfortable working in a fast-paced environment where accuracy and efficiency are essential.
  • Strong organisational skills and the ability to manage changing priorities are key.
